Pharmaceutical Web Portal
This application was developed for doctors and medical administrators to determine if patients were eligible for discounts on perscription drugs, and to keep a record of use histories.  I was asked to give the portal a more appealing and consistent design than the previous one, and to help improve on the user flow.   Below are some selected screens to give you a sense of the final product.
The landing page for this application needed to advertise the portal's ease of use and helpfulness to visitors, while being welcoming to repeat users. 
The sign-up form customizes itself to different types of users.
Red icons highlight accounts in need of attention. Information is provided when hovering over these icons, so the user can remain on the same screen while gathering necessary details.
Type-ahead functionality allows the user to zero in on information quickly and easily.
Patient information pages track use histories of specific drugs, including insurance information.
Patients can be enrolled for specified medications through the system.
The system contains a mail system to keep pertinent interactions in one place, and easy to access.
